Market Overview:

Global prompt engineering market size and share is currently valued at USD 213.24 million in 2023 and is anticipated to generate an estimated revenue of USD 2,515.79 billion by 2032, according to the latest study by Polaris Market Research. Besides, the report notes that the market exhibits a robust 31.6% Compound Annual Growth Rate (CAGR) over the forecasted timeframe, 2024 - 2032

The Prompt Engineering Market is driven by the widespread adoption of AI, particularly in applications that require natural language processing (NLP). As AI systems continue to evolve, the demand for effective prompt engineering techniques grows, enabling AI models to generate coherent, human-like language responses across multiple platforms. With advancements in machine learning and deep learning algorithms, industries are rapidly adopting these technologies to streamline operations, improve customer interactions, and drive automation.

At the core of prompt engineering is the ability to optimize the interaction between humans and AI, which often relies on providing the right instructions to the model—referred to as “prompts.” This field involves a combination of linguistics, data science, and AI engineering, and it is crucial for improving the performance and efficiency of machine learning models. The integration of automated prompt generation is gaining significant traction as it allows businesses to scale AI usage and customize outputs without the need for complex programming.

With the global emphasis on AI-driven innovation, prompt engineering is expected to see a surge in demand, particularly in industries such as customer service, content creation, finance, healthcare, and e-commerce.

Market Trends and Country-Wise Analysis

United States

The United States remains one of the leading markets for Prompt Engineering, driven by the country's dominance in technology and innovation. The rise of AI-driven solutions in sectors such as finance, healthcare, and e-commerce has contributed to the increasing reliance on AI systems capable of generating relevant content, automating tasks, and providing personalized recommendations.

In particular, the U.S. is at the forefront of integrating natural language processing (NLP) into business operations, with companies leveraging prompt engineering to create more efficient chatbots, virtual assistants, and automated content generation systems. Additionally, industries such as legal services and marketing are increasingly adopting AI-based solutions to automate document review, report generation, and targeted advertising. Prompt engineering techniques play a critical role in optimizing these systems to ensure that the generated content is both accurate and contextually appropriate.

Furthermore, the U.S. has seen a rise in the adoption of automated prompt generation, particularly within startups and tech giants developing next-generation AI models. Venture capital investments in AI-focused companies continue to grow, driving further advancements in the field of prompt engineering and AI model fine-tuning.
